Hardware for an automated liquid chromatography system
The development of laboratory chromatography requires access to tools specially designed for this selective separation technique. This paper details the design process of a multi-task programmable automaton prototype, dedicated to all types of laboratory low-pressure chromatography. This modular system, with flood gates and a command console, ensures total fluid management by surveying all the usual parameters, such as pH, ionic strength, and optical density. Real-time knowledge of the values of the flow rate and the pressure ensures total safety for materials and experiments. This “push-button type of device has its own internal data processing and graphic LCD display capabilities for fast data acquisition.
